Here are your choices:
Someone from this board. Very unlikely you'll find 4 mid court seats anyone on here is giving up. But you never know.
Buy directly from the Bucks. The best they have available is 202, behind the Bucks bench. Good seats but pricey.
Stub Hub - Often this season you can get great seats at below face but right now all they have are seats in the corners in the lower bowl.
Ebay - I didn't check but there have been some fantastic deals there on Bucks tickets this season.
Scalpers - Many are outside Major Goolsby's before the game. If they do have the kind of seats you want they will try to screw you on the price, forgetting that it's the Bucks/Warriors not the Lakers/Celtics game 7. You'll often have to wait until tipoff to get their price down to a reasonable level.
